Among it's members were Miloje Milojevic, the composer's grandfather and a pioneer of the\r\nSerbian Modernist movement in music, as well as his mother, Gordana Milojevic - Trajkovic, a pianist and composer. He completed\r\nhis composition studies in the class of Vasilije Mokranjac at the Music Academy in Belgrade in 1971 and obtained his\r\nMA degree in 1977. He further refined his skills by studying abroad, with Witold Lutoslawski in Groznjan and with Olivier\r\nMessiaen in Paris. In addition to his career as a composer, Trajkovic also worked as a music writer, critic, and editor. Over\r\nnearly four decades, from 1975 to 2012, Trajkovic worked as a professor of composition at the Faculty of Music in Belgrade,\r\nwhere he also served as the head of the Composition Department for several years. In addition to a series of accolades he received\r\nfor his outstanding work, Trajkovic became a member of the Serbian Academy of Science and Art in 2000. At the outset\r\nof his creative journey, Trajkovic, a polyglot with extensive erudition, distinguished himself as a composer who embraced an\r\nintellectual and critical approach to music and it's heritage. His distinctive style is firmly rooted in the amalgamation of impulses\r\nand influences he gleaned from a wide array of musical epochs. Trajkovic's opus, imbued with a postmodern sensibility,\r\nreflects both his receptivity to various stylis-tic idioms and his unwavering commitment to flexible, contemporary compositional\r\nsolutions. Exhibiting a penchant for the sublime fusion of divergent musical elements, Trajkovic traversed through diverse genres,\r\nestablishing creative dialogues with the legacy of baroque, avantgarde, minimalism, neoclassicism, jazz, and, most notably,\r\nimpressionism. The sonic universe of impressionism reverberates throughout Trajkovic's entire body of work. His exploration\r\nof the musical legacy of Claude Debussy and Maurice Ravel in terms of references and outcomes led to a creative evolution\r\nin Trajkovic's compositions, resulting in exquisitely refined and cultivated aesthetic expressions that align stylistically with\r\nneo-impressionism.\u003c\/p\u003e","brand":"Alliance Entertainment","offers":[{"title":"Default Title","offer_id":49640574648620,"sku":"8011570372949","price":16.99,"currency_code":"USD","in_stock":true}],"thumbnail_url":"\/\/cdn.shopify.com\/s\/files\/1\/0863\/2257\/7708\/files\/4339064-3184742.jpg?v=1724306045","url":"https:\/\/joseyrecords.com\/products\/vladimir-gligoric-trajkovic-works-for-piano-cd","provider":"Josey Records","version":"1.0","type":"link"}
